The Tarrant County medical examiner’s office ruled Thursday that a
9-year-old boy from The Colony committed suicide.
Montana Lance
The determination rules out speculation that Montana Lance’s death was
an accident.
Montana was found hanging in a bathroom at Stewart’s Creek Elementary
School around 1 p.m. Jan. 21. He was taken to Baylor Medical Center at
Carrollton, where he was pronounced dead.
